Output 6ae62e5f62bd46b49fb868eceead167f9f347c13694f818ef2058d27d6648803:1

value
5800064
script pubkey
OP_HASH160 OP_PUSHBYTES_20 540773e03d7e5606043eedb0e059284e00a95689 OP_EQUAL
address
39MKcUZexAG9HWNipgwrtK2kPh2E6xQTPQ
transaction
6ae62e5f62bd46b49fb868eceead167f9f347c13694f818ef2058d27d6648803
confirmations
226629
spent
true